On Wednesday, Jim released v9r3 of the Science Tools. Here are the differences from v9r2p2. The biggest news is that the new versions of the pulsar tools have been included (see below), but the release also includes important fixes (e.g., in gtburstfit) and enhancements (e.g., speed of gtselect - see below).

Jim has worked out a filtering expression for gtselect and gtmktime that applies "zenith angle cuts to FT1 data without incurring additional excessive computational cost in the likelihood analysis." In general this is a combination of applying zenith angle cuts on FT1 files and also creating GTIs to remove time intervals when the horizon would cross the ROI (or source region). Depending on the pointing history and the zenith angle range of the ROI, the time ranges actually removed can be very small. Jim is working on evaluating and refining the approach.
